Senior Football

Division 1 “A” League

 

Donaghmore / Ashbourne vs Seneschalstown

5th March 2011 @ 7:30 PM

Referee       Cormac Reilly

 

HT            Donaghmore / Ashbourne            2-6            Seneschalstown            2-6

FT            Donaghmore / Ashbourne            2-10            Seneschalstown            4-10

 

 

Donaghmore / Ashbourne had  a number of players match tied because of Meath’s Under 21 game on Wednesday the 9th, and a number of other players injured, so it was  an under -  strength senior team which took on  Seneschalstown on Saturday night.

 

It was a sluggish start for the home side, with Seneschalstown sprinting  1-01 ahead  within  90 seconds of the throw-in, and  clocking up a further 3 points before the home side’s first shot in anger went wide. This was followed up by a David Morgan point on 6 minutes.  This first score for Don / Ash was smartly followed by a Niall Farrell point a minute later.  The visitors resumed their occupation of the Donaghmore/Ashbourne half, putting wide a free then failing to convert a ’45. We had some fine defending from Ciarán Finn and Ciarán Ellis, but on the minus side Ian Dowd saw yellow on the 14 minute mark. The resulting free was put over for another Seneschalstown point. This was cancelled out within a minute by a fine Kevin Lanigan effort from distance, and the initiative stayed with the lads in green. A slick pass from Tony Morgan to brother David resulted in Donaghmore’s first goal swiftly followed by an Eoin Reilly goal a minute later.  A free in for Seneschalstown resulting in another point on 18 mins, with David Morgan replying on 23 minutes for the home side from yet another free. A great pass from Cathal Field to John Broderick resulted in another point on 25 minutes, and our sixth point came from a long distance effort by Kevin Lanigan on 27 minutes.  Seneschalstown came right back at Donaghmore/Ashbourne inside the last 3 minutes, registering a goal and a pointed free to leave the sides level at 2-6 apiece.

 

The second half was all about goal poacher extraordinaire, Joe Sheridan. Within half a minute of the break he had the ball in the net, with a point 4 minutes later. Faolán Smyth came on for Donaghmore / Ashbourne in place of Cathal Field, and Seneschalstown had their fourth goal on the 9 minute mark, followed up by a point on 14 mins to put Seneschalstown a comfortable eight points ahead. After another John Broderick point on 16 minutes, action moved yet again to the home half where we had some staunch defending before the visitors added another point to their tally on 23 minutes. Ian Dowd was withdrawn for Eoighan Riordan. A great pass from Kevin Lanigan saw a shot on goal fron David Morgan go just wide, but Donaghmore / Ashbourne maintained the pressure, with Eric Callaghan putting over a point on 25 minutes. The home side’s final score came from the recently introduced Stephen Kavanagh in the last few minutes of the encounter, but it was all about goals in the end. Score at the final whistle was 4-10 to 2-10, in Seneschalstown’s favour.

 

Donaghmore/Ashbourne Team:

 

P. Durkan; C. Finn, I. Dowd, M. Roche; C. Ellis, M. Lynch, R. Hanway; K. Lanigan (0,2) , T. Morgan,  E. Callaghan (0,1) , E. Reilly (1,0), C. Field, J. Broderick  (0,2), N. Farrell ( 0,1) , D. Morgan (1,2 – 1-f) . 

Subs: F. Smyth for Field, E. Riordan for Dowd, S Kavanagh (0,1)  for Hanway
